logo

Output 351ed205326cf165b50991eb5ae924f4479685da87811ff31926373d3fde91ae:173

value
24605848
script pubkey
OP_0 OP_PUSHBYTES_20 75325684d45fd123a9af9ac49151b5194b5ddb7d
address
bc1qw5e9dpx5tlgj82d0ntzfz5d4r994mkmacwwntm
transaction
351ed205326cf165b50991eb5ae924f4479685da87811ff31926373d3fde91ae